What Should You Consider for a Luxurious Sleep Experience with Bedding and Mattresses?

For a luxurious sleep experience with bedding and mattresses, consider material quality, comfort, support, temperature regulation, and additional features.

  1. Material Quality
  2. Comfort
  3. Support
  4. Temperature Regulation
  5. Additional Features

Considering these factors enhances both sleep quality and overall wellness.

1. Material Quality:
Material quality significantly influences the luxuriousness of bedding and mattresses. High-quality materials include natural fibers like cotton, silk, and linen, which provide breathability and durability. For mattresses, premium foams and organic latex offer better support and longevity. According to a study by the International Sleep Products Association, consumers often equate higher quality materials with better sleep experiences.

2. Comfort:
Comfort refers to how the bedding and mattress feel during use. It encompasses factors like softness, firmness, and the overall feel against the skin. Many people prefer memory foam or plush toppers for their contouring properties. A survey conducted by the National Sleep Foundation found that 78% of people believe comfort significantly affects their quality of sleep. Finding the right balance of comfort is subjective and varies by personal preference.

3. Support:
Support relates to how well a mattress aligns the spine and relieves pressure points. A supportive mattress adapts to the body’s shape while promoting healthy posture. Studies show that inadequate support can lead to back pain and restless sleep. The Sleep Foundation highlights that different sleeping positions require different support levels. For example, side sleepers often benefit from softer mattresses that cushion shoulders and hips.

4. Temperature Regulation:
Temperature regulation is crucial for a restful night. Bedding and mattresses designed to wick away moisture or incorporate cooling technologies can help maintain an optimal sleep temperature. Materials such as bamboo and certain types of gel-infused foam are known for their thermal regulation capabilities. Research by Sleep Geek shows that overheating at night can disturb sleep cycles, making it vital to select temperature-regulating options.

5. Additional Features:
Additional features may include hypoallergenic materials, adjustable firmness, or smart technologies that track sleep patterns. These advanced features enhance the sleeping experience and cater to individual needs. For instance, adjustable firmness mattresses allow couples with different preferences to personalize their side. The American Academy of Sleep Medicine states that innovative sleep technologies play a role in improving sleep health.

Which Materials Are Best for Comfort in Bedding and Mattresses?

The best materials for comfort in bedding and mattresses include memory foam, latex, innerspring coils, gel-infused foams, and organic materials.

  1. Memory Foam
  2. Latex
  3. Innerspring Coils
  4. Gel-Infused Foams
  5. Organic Materials

Different perspectives exist regarding these materials. For instance, memory foam is often rated for its pressure relief. However, some users may find it retains heat. On the other hand, latex is praised for its breathability, while innerspring coils offer traditional support but may not conform as well as foam options. Consumers may prefer gel-infused foams for cooling properties, yet those seeking eco-friendly bedding might opt for organic materials.

The variety of materials highlights the importance of personal preference when selecting bedding and mattresses.

  1. Memory Foam:
    Memory foam is a viscoelastic material that adjusts to body shape and temperature. It offers excellent pressure relief by distributing body weight evenly. A study conducted by the National Sleep Foundation in 2015 found that 80% of participants reported improved sleep quality when sleeping on memory foam mattresses. Popular brands like Tempur-Pedic lead in this category, offering various firmness levels.

  2. Latex:
    Latex provides a bouncy and supportive feel. Made from natural or synthetic rubber, it allows for increased airflow, promoting breathability. According to a 2018 study by Consumer Reports, latex mattresses showed less body heat retention compared to memory foam. Some leading manufacturers like Saatva focus on organic latex, enhancing sustainability while providing comfort.

  3. Innerspring Coils:
    Innerspring coils consist of metal springs that support the mattress structure. This traditional option is known for providing strong support and edge stability. According to Sleep Foundation’s 2020 review, innerspring beds lead to better sleep for individuals who prefer sleeping on their back or stomach. They are often combined with foam layers for added comfort.

  4. Gel-Infused Foams:
    Gel-infused foams are designed to combat the heat retention common in traditional memory foam. The incorporation of gel beads helps disperse body heat, thus improving sleep comfort. A study by the Texas-based Mattress Research Institute in 2021 found that 75% of participants preferred gel-infused memory foam over standard memory foam for its cooling feature.

  5. Organic Materials:
    Organic materials include cotton, wool, and natural latex. These materials are marketed as eco-friendly and free from harmful chemicals. The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S) certifies products to ensure organic practices. A report from the Organic Trade Association in 2022 revealed that consumers are increasingly choosing organic bedding for both health and environmental reasons. Brands like Avocado and PlushBeds emphasize organic ingredients in their mattresses.
